dbeaver和navicat优缺点
时间: 2025-02-01 20:30:11 浏览: 157
### 比较DBeaver与Navicat的优点和缺点
#### 功能对比
DBeaver 和 Navicat 都提供了丰富的功能集用于管理和操作多种类型的数据库。然而两者之间存在一些显著的区别。
- **多平台支持**
- DBeaver 支持 Windows、macOS 及 Linux 平台,提供跨操作系统的一致体验[^2]。
- Navicat 同样覆盖上述三大主流操作系统,但在某些特定版本上可能有所限制[^1]。
- **免费版可用性**
- DBeaver 提供社区版完全免费使用,适合个人开发者或小型项目快速启动开发环境。
- Navicat 主要以付费形式销售,虽然有试用期但长期成本较高。
#### 性能表现
- **资源占用情况**
- 测试表明,在处理大规模数据查询时,DBeaver 的内存消耗相对较低,响应速度较快。
- 对于复杂的数据模型设计场景下,Navicat 表现出更高效的交互效率以及更好的稳定性。
#### 易用性和用户体验
- **界面友好度**
- 用户反馈显示,DBeaver 的用户界面简洁直观易于学习掌握;而 Navicat 则以其专业的外观设计受到高级用户的青睐。
- **文档和支持服务**
- 尽管两个产品都拥有官方帮助文档和技术支持渠道,但是 Navicat 在这方面做得更为细致周全,能够及时解决客户遇到的各种难题。
#### 数据库兼容性
- **广泛适用范围**
- DBeaver 几乎涵盖了市面上所有的关系型及非关系型数据库引擎,并持续增加新的驱动程序支持。
- Navicat 聚焦于 MySQL/MariaDB, PostgreSQL, SQLite, Oracle (仅限企业版), SQL Server 等少数几种流行的关系型数据库管理系统。
```sql
-- 示例:创建表结构语句适用于大多数RDBMS系统
CREATE TABLE example (
id INT PRIMARY KEY,
name VARCHAR(50),
created_at TIMESTAMP DEFAULT CURRENT_TIMESTAMP
);
```
阅读全文
相关推荐








